Outgoing Bharatiya Janata Party (BJP) MP from Chandigarh, Kirron Kher on Saturday slammed BJP nominee from the city for the Lok Sabha elections, Sanjay Tandon and his gang, for ignoring her during the campaigning phase for the Lok Sabha elections.

Talking to the reporters after casting her vote, actor-politician, without taking names of local BJP leaders, alleged that at many party functions, she did not even get an invitation.

Accusing the local BJP leaders for ignoring her by not sending any information regarding most of party campaign activities and programmes, Kher said, “Whenever I did get the message, I attended all BJP functions. Some party leaders also did not mention my work during the campaign, which I have done over the past 10 years,” quoted Hindustan Times.

Kher alleged that she was ignored by local party individuals in Chandigarh, not by the party as a whole. She also told the media that internal collision and conflicts have always existed with the party, however on the issue of voting everyone are on the same page.

“But, I feel, when it comes to voting, all are together,” she added.

Kher was a consecutive two-time MP from Chandigarh, beginning 2014. This time, the BJP has fielded Sanjay Tandon.

In the past 50 days of campaigning, Kher attended public rallies of Uttar Pradesh chief minister Minister Yogi Adityanath, BJP president JP Nadda and Union minister Nitin Gadkari.
